Émile Benveniste was an Ottoman-born French structural linguist and semiotician. He is best known for his work on Indo-European languages and his critical reformulation of the linguistic paradigm established by Ferdinand de Saussure.

Born in Aleppo, Émile Benveniste became one of the most influential figures in 20th-century French linguistics.
His seminal work, Problems in General Linguistics, is essential reading for understanding the structure of language.
Throughout his prolific career, he published 57 works exploring the complexity of Indo-European languages.
As a university professor, he dedicated his life to researching word formation and the essence of human communication.
His academic legacy remains a cornerstone for scholars of sociolinguistics and language theory.
